Human head

About the human head

The human head is the upper part of the human body and contains the brain, which is the body's control center. It is also the site of the sense organs, such as the eyes, ears, nose, and mouth, as well as the site of important structures such as the jaw and teeth, and the face and neck muscles that are used for communication and expression. The brain is the central organ of the nervous system and is considered the control center of the body. It is responsible for coordinating and controlling various functions, including movement, sensation, thought, emotion, and the regulation of various bodily systems. The brain is also the site of consciousness, where perceptions, thoughts, and memories are processed and stored.

About human brain

The human brain is divided into several distinct regions, each of which is responsible for specific functions. These regions include the cerebral cortex, the brainstem, and the cerebellum, among others. The cerebral cortex is the outer layer of the brain and is responsible for the majority of higher brain functions, such as perception, memory, thought, and voluntary movement. The brainstem is located at the base of the brain and is responsible for controlling essential functions such as breathing and heart rate. The cerebellum is located at the base of the brain and is responsible for coordinating movement and maintaining balance.

The brain is made up of billions of nerve cells, or neurons, and supportive cells known as glia. These cells communicate with each other through a complex network of electrical and chemical signals, which allow the brain to process information, coordinate movement, and control various bodily functions. The brain is also constantly changing and adapting in response to experiences, a process known as neuroplasticity.

The human eye is an amazing organ that allows us to see and perceive the world around us. It is a complex structure that consists of several parts, including the cornea, lens, iris, retina, and optic nerve. These parts work together to capture light, focus it onto the retina, and transmit visual information to the brain, where it is processed and interpreted.

The cornea is the clear outer layer of the eye that helps to protect it and focuses incoming light. The lens, located behind the cornea, helps to further focus light onto the retina. The iris is the colored part of the eye that surrounds the pupil and controls the amount of light that enters the eye. The retina is the innermost layer of the eye that contains specialized cells known as photoreceptors, which capture light and convert it into electrical signals that are sent to the brain. The optic nerve carries these electrical signals from the retina to the brain, where they are interpreted as images.

About the human ears

The human ear is a complex sensory organ that plays a critical role in hearing and maintaining balance. The ear is divided into three main parts: the outer ear, the middle ear, and the inner ear. Each part has a unique structure and function that contributes to the overall ability to hear and maintain balance.

Human ears


The outer ear is made up of the visible portion of the ear, called the pinna or auricle, and the ear canal. The pinna collects and directs sound waves into the ear canal, which leads to the eardrum.

The middle ear contains the eardrum, a thin membrane that vibrates in response to sound waves, and three small bones called the ossicles (the malleus, incus, and stapes), which transmit the vibrations from the eardrum to the inner ear.

The inner ear is a complex structure that contains the cochlea, a spiral-shaped organ that is responsible for converting the vibrations from the middle ear into electrical signals that are sent to the brain. The inner ear also contains the vestibular system, which is responsible for maintaining balance and detecting changes in head position.

The ear plays a critical role in our ability to hear and understand sounds, as well as in our ability to maintain balance and coordination. Some common ear conditions that can impair hearing and balance include otitis media (middle ear infection), tinnitus (ringing in the ears), and presbycusis (age-related hearing loss). Regular hearing exams and prompt treatment of ear conditions can help to maintain good hearing and balance.

The human nose


The human nose is a complex organ that plays a critical role in the sense of smell, as well as in breathing and maintaining proper air moisture and temperature.

Human nose


The nose is made up of several parts, including the nostrils, the nasal cavity, and the olfactory epithelium. The nostrils are the openings in the nose that allow air to enter. The nasal cavity is a large, air-filled space behind the nostrils that warms, moistens, and filters the air that we breathe. The olfactory epithelium is a specialized area in the nasal cavity that contains the receptor cells for the sense of smell.

The sense of smell is a critical component of our ability to experience and enjoy the world around us. Odors from the environment are detected by the olfactory receptor cells, which send signals to the brain that are interpreted as specific scents. The sense of smell is also closely linked to our ability to taste, as the sense of taste and smell are closely intertwined in the brain.

In addition to the sense of smell, the nose also plays a critical role in maintaining proper air moisture and temperature and filtering out foreign particles, such as dust and bacteria, that we breathe in. The nasal passages are lined with tiny hairs and mucus-secreting glands, which help to trap foreign particles and prevent them from entering the lungs.

The human mouth


The human mouth is a complex and multifunctional organ that plays a critical role in several important bodily processes, including eating, speaking, breathing, and maintaining good oral health.

Human mouth


The mouth is made up of several parts, including the lips, the teeth, the tongue, the gums, the salivary glands, and the pharynx. The lips serve as the opening to the mouth and help to form and shape words during speech. The teeth, which are embedded in the gums, are used for chewing and grinding food. The tongue is a muscular organ that helps to mix and manipulate food in the mouth, as well as plays a critical role in speech. The gums, which surround the teeth, help to protect the roots of the teeth and anchor them in place. The salivary glands produce saliva, which moistens the mouth and helps to begin the process of breaking down food. The pharynx is part of the mouth that leads to the throat and serves as a common passage for both food and air.

Eating is one of the most important functions of the mouth, as it provides the body with the necessary nutrients and energy to function properly. The mouth also plays a critical role in speech, as it helps to form and shape words, and in breathing, as it allows air to enter and exit the body.

Maintaining good oral health is also important, as the mouth is home to a complex community of bacteria that can cause oral health problems if not properly cared for. Regular brushing and flossing, as well as regular dental check-ups, can help to maintain good oral health and prevent problems such as tooth decay and gum disease.
